Ex-Dolphin McKnight faces battery charge
Former Miami Dolphins wide receiver James McKnight was arrested after a domestic violence incident in South Florida.
According to an arrest report, 39-year-old McKnight was arrested Tuesday after grabbing his wife's wrists and twisting them before throwing her into their car. He remained in Broward County Jail on Wednesday morning, charged with misdemeanor battery. Bail was set at $3,500.
McKnight played for the Dolphins from 2001 to 2003. He also played for the Seattle Seahawks, Dallas Cowboys and New York Giants.
According to his financial planning company's website, McKnight has coached the football and track teams at Cypress Bay High School in Weston where his son played football.
No one immediately respond to an email sent to a business address for McKnight. The incident was first reported by Gossipextra.com.
